Description
The SY88149NDL is a high-sensitivity, burst-mode capable limiting post amplifier designed for Optical Line Terminal (OLT) receiver applications. The SY88149NDL satisfies the strict timing restrictions of the GPON standards by providing ultra-fast Loss-of-Signal (LOS) or Signal-Detect (SD) output. Auto Reset and Manual Reset options are provided to control LOS/SD output timing. For increased flexibility, this device also includes an option to select between LOS or SD output. The device can be connected to burst-mode capable transimpedance amplifiers (TIAs) using AC or DC coupling. The SY88149NDL generates a high-gain LOS or SD LVTTL output. A programmable LOS/SD level set pin (LOS/SDLVL) sets the sensitivity of the input amplitude detection. When LOS/SD SEL pin is left open or tied to Vcc, JAM is active high, SD is selected and asserts high if the input amplitude rises above the threshold sets by LOS/SDLVL and de-asserts low otherwise. When LOS/SD SEL pin is set low or tied to GND, JAM is active low, LOS is selected and asserts low if the input mplitude rises above the threshold sets by LOS/SDLVL and de-asserts high otherwise. The LOS/SD output can be fed back to the JAM input to maintain output stability under an invalid signal conditions. Typically, 4–5 dB SD hysteresis is provided to prevent chattering. The SY88149NDL also features a selectable proprietary Noise Discriminator that aids by filtering out input signals that do not qualify as a 1.25Gbps GPON preamble signal in the initial startup phase. This feature minimizes false SD Asserts that can be triggered by random noise. The SY88149NDL operates from a single +3.3V power supply, over temperatures ranging from –40°C to +85°C. With its wide bandwidth and high gain, signals up to 1.25Gbps and as small as 5mVpp can be amplified to drive devices with LVPECL inputs.
